What is the Ohio Peace Officer Training Health Form?
The Ohio Peace Officer Training Health Form is a critical document for students undergoing peace officer training. This form plays an essential role in assessing physical fitness, ensuring that candidates meet the necessary health standards for basic training activities. A key requirement is the certification by a physician, confirming the candidate's ability to engage in strenuous physical exercises.

Who is required to sign the Ohio Peace Officer Training Health Form?
Both the student enrolling in peace officer training and the examining physician must sign the Ohio Peace Officer Training Health Form to certify health status and consent to medical evaluations.
What are the eligibility requirements for completing this form?
To complete the Ohio Peace Officer Training Health Form, students must be enrolling in an OPOTC-approved peace officer training program and must disclose any physical or psychological health issues accurately.
